​Event Storming is a format where a cross-functional group models a line of business or process in terms of business events.
​This is for you if you (and your organisation) has some of these problems:

  • Lack of Shared Understanding Brings business and technical stakeholders together using a common language: Domain events (written in post it notes!).
  • Unclear or Complex Scope Ideal at project kick-off to define scope, reduce ambiguity, etc.
  • Identifying Gaps & Inefficiencies Visual workflows make bottlenecks, duplicate steps, or missing decisions evident, enabling improvements.
  • Cross-Functional Collaboration Breaks down silos with collaborative approaches to system understanding.
  • Legacy System Discovery Helps deep dive into existing systems by surfacing undocumented behaviours through domain events.
